URL redirection to untrusted site ('open redirect') vulnerability in Armiya Information Technologies Ltd. (CVE-2026-8323)
CVE-2026-8323 is an open redirect vulnerability (CWE-601) in Armiya Information Technologies Ltd. Co.'s Access Control System. This flaw allows redirection to untrusted sites, potentially enabling attackers to fake the source of data. The vulnerability affects versions before Versiyon 2 of the product. It has a high CVSS score of 9.3, indicating critical severity. No official patch or remediation information is currently available. The product is not a cloud service, and no known exploits are reported in the wild.
AI Analysis
Technical Summary
CVE-2026-8323 is an open redirect vulnerability in Armiya Information Technologies Ltd. Co. Access Control System versions prior to 2. This vulnerability permits attackers to redirect users to untrusted sites by manipulating URL redirection mechanisms, effectively allowing them to fake the source of data. The CVSS 3.1 score is 9.3 (A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:R/S:C/C:H/I:H/A:N), reflecting network attack vector, low attack complexity, no privileges required, user interaction needed, scope changed, and high impact on confidentiality and integrity.
Potential Impact
Successful exploitation can lead to users being redirected to malicious sites, which may result in phishing, credential theft, or other social engineering attacks. The vulnerability compromises confidentiality and integrity but does not affect system availability. No known exploits are reported in the wild at this time.
Mitigation Recommendations
Patch status is not yet confirmed — check the vendor advisory for current remediation guidance. Until an official fix is available, users should exercise caution with URLs from this product and consider implementing additional controls such as URL validation or user warnings on redirects.
